Even … WebFeb 12, 2015 · A confirmatory test was ordered and identified IV phenylephrine as a likely cause of the false positive. Another drug that has been associated with false positive results for amphetamine is 1,3 dimethylamylamine (DMAA). DMAA has sympathomimetic activity and is an ingredient in some dietary and weight-loss supplements.

WebDec 5, 2024 · Horner’s syndrome (also called oculosympathetic paresis, or Horner syndrome) comprises a constellation of clinical signs including the classic triad of ptosis, miosis, and anhidrosis. It results from a lesion to the sympathetic pathway that supply the head and neck region. The causes of Horner’s syndrome varies with the age of the patient …
